vb2005如何与数据库交互

来源:百度知道 编辑:UC知道 时间:2024/06/17 15:09:42
在vb6.0中,是这样的
dim pubStr as string
pubStr= ... '连接字符串
然后在某一个过程中,可以这样使用
dim conn as new adodb.connnection
dim rs as new adodb.recordset
sql = "select * from user where userId='"& trim(txtUserId.text) &"'"
conn.open pubStr
rs.open sql , conn, adOpenKeyset, adLockOptimistic
if not rs.bof and not rs.eof then
....'事件处理代码
else
...'事件处理代码
endif

现在,我要在VB2005中实现同样的过程,sqlcommand,sqlconnection,dataset,sqldataadapter等等,用不好,
请高手给一个示范.

dim strCn as string = "Data Source=localhost;integrated security=sspi;initial catalog=mydata"

dim cn as new SqlConnection(strCn)
SqlCommand cmd = new SqlCommand("SELECT * FROM test_pencat", cn);
cn.Open()
cmd.ExecuteNonQuery()
cn.Close()

类似这样 可能还有些小错误, DEBUG一下就过了.